Hampshire College, an independent, innovative liberal arts institution and member of the Five College consortium, is accepting applications for an associate director of alumni and family relations in the office of college advancement.

The associate director of alumni and family relations is responsible for all aspects of programming for alums and families, including but not limited to family orientation, Family and Friends weekend, reunions and Div IV, and local, national and international events. Working with a high level of independent skill and judgment, this position is responsible for establishing event strategy and overseeing programs from conception to actualization and post-program assessment, including overseeing event communications. The associate director will have a special focus on increasing engagement among alums of color, and will partner across the institution to enhance communications and engagement with current parents. They will advise the director on strategic goals and long-range planning for the unit, and work closely with colleagues across advancement, faculty, high-level donors and volunteers to increase engagement among alums, families, and friends of the College. This position will play a key role in Hampshire’s upcoming 50th Anniversary programming. Regular and cross-country travel is required, with occasional evenings and weekends to staff events.

A bachelor’s degree with minimum of five years’ job related experience is required.  The ideal candidate must have excellent project management and interpersonal communication skills with a commitment to customer service. Event planning experience required. Must be adept at competently and calmly handling multiple concurring tasks. Successful candidate must have excellent Microsoft office skills; be a strong writer with capacity to tailor message to multiple audiences; and be able to work as a key leader in the unit and collaborate with senior administration, faculty, and staff across campus.  A commitment to working with people from diverse backgrounds is essential. Candidate must be able to lift a minimum of 25 lbs. This position requires a valid driver’s license and must successfully meet the requirements of Hampshire College’s driver credentialing policy.

This full time, benefited position holds a grade 7 in the Hampshire College staff salary grading schedule and requires regular travel with occasional evenings and weekends.
